This paper presents an optimal attitude maneuver by means of Reaction Wheels to achieve desired attitude for a Satellite. At first, Dynamic Equations of motion for a satellite with three Reaction Wheels as its active actuators has been educed, and then State Equations of this system has been obtained. In derivation of equations, coupling of Reaction Wheel electrical equations with dynamic equations of satellite motion, and Reaction wheel saturation avoidance approaches are considered. Then an optimal attitude control with the LQR method has exerted for a distinct satellite by its Reaction Wheels. As a result of simulation has presented an optimal effort by calculated Gain matrix to achieve desired attitude for chosen Satellite. It shows that satellite becomes stable in desired attitude with a low energy and time consumption.
